Designing Digital Computer Systems with Verilog

Designing Digital Computer Systems with Verilog by David J. Lilja is published by Cambridge University Press in 2005 and consists of 160 pages. This illustrated edition provides a comprehensive guide on how to specify, design, and test a complete digital system using Verilog, a prominent hardware description language. The book begins with a brief introduction to Verilog and then defines the instruction set architecture (ISA) for the simple VeSPA processor, which serves as a foundation for the examples and models presented throughout the text.
Readers will find detailed explanations on developing both behavioral and structural models in Verilog, making it suitable for senior and graduate students as well as practicing engineers seeking to enhance their understanding of digital systems. This book describes how to specify, design, and test a complete digital system using Verilog, a leading commercial hardware description language. After a brief introduction to the Verilog language, the instruction set architecture (ISA) for the simple VeSPA (Very Small Processor Architecture) processor is defined. This ISA is used throughout the remainder of the book to demonstrate how both behavioral and structural models can be developed and intermingled in Verilog. Written for senior and graduate students, this book is also an ideal introduction to Verilog for practicing engineers.
